A complex sentence has one independent clause and one dependent clause. An independent clause can essentially become its own sentence, yet a dependent clause can not.

<u>Since the woman bought a purse</u>, <em>her husband chose to himself by buying new gold clubs.</em>

The clause that is both underlined and bolded is the dependent clause. This is because "since the woman bought a purse" can not be a sentence on its own. It simply wouldn't make sense without the context of the independent clause (the italicized part of the sentence)
